在JavaScript中,要对特定列进行求和,可以通过遍历表格的每一行,然后累加特定列的值来实现。
以下是一个示例代码,演示如何使用JavaScript对表格中的特定列进行求和:
// 获取表格对象
var table = document.getElementById("myTable");
// 定义要求和的列索引
var columnIndex = 2; // 假设要求和第三列
// 初始化求和变量
var sum = 0;
// 遍历表格的每一行
for (var i = 1; i < table.rows.length; i++) {
// 获取当前行的特定列单元格的值
var cellValue = parseFloat(table.rows[i].cells[columnIndex].innerText);
// 判断单元格的值是否为数字
if (!isNaN(cellValue)) {
// 累加求和
sum += cellValue;
}
}
// 输出求和结果
console.log("特定列的求和结果为:" + sum);
上述代码中,我们首先通过getElementById
方法获取到表格对象,然后定义了要求和的列索引columnIndex
,这里假设要求和的是第三列。接着,我们使用一个循环遍历表格的每一行,通过rows
属性获取到表格的行数,然后使用cells
属性获取到当前行的特定列单元格对象。通过innerText
属性获取到单元格的文本内容,并使用parseFloat
方法将其转换为浮点数。如果单元格的值是一个数字,我们就将其累加到求和变量sum
中。最后,我们输出求和结果。
这是一个简单的示例,实际应用中可能需要根据具体情况进行适当的修改。如果你想了解更多关于JavaScript的表格操作,可以参考以下链接:
请注意,以上示例代码中没有提及任何特定的云计算品牌商或产品。如果你需要在云计算环境中运行JavaScript代码,可以考虑使用腾讯云的云函数(SCF)服务,该服务提供了无服务器的计算能力,可以在云端运行你的JavaScript代码。你可以通过访问腾讯云的官方网站了解更多关于云函数的信息和产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云